Optimalisasi Kebijakan Program Trias UKS Melalui Edukasi P3K dalam Meningkatkan Respon Kegawatdaruratan pada Siswa di MTS Al-Khairat Kota Gorontalo

Abstract

Emergency situations can occur anytime and anywhere, including in school environments. Limited knowledge and skills among students in providing first aid may increase the risk of worsening victims' conditions before professional medical assistance is available. One strategy to improve students' emergency preparedness is through the optimization of the School Health Program (Trias UKS), particularly its health education component. This community service activity aimed to optimize the implementation of the Trias UKS Program through First Aid Education (P3K) to enhance emergency response capabilities among students at MTs Al-Khairaat Gorontalo City. The program employed lectures, discussions, demonstrations, and hands-on simulation practices supported by PowerPoint presentations, educational videos, leaflets, and first aid kits. The activity was conducted on May 13, 2026, involving 25 students as participants. The results showed that students were able to understand the basic concepts of first aid, identify simple emergency conditions, and perform first aid procedures for cases of fainting, wounds and bleeding, nosebleeds, and choking. Furthermore, participants demonstrated improved preparedness and self-confidence in providing initial responses to emergency situations. First aid education proved effective in supporting the optimization of the Trias UKS Program, particularly in the health education component, while also enhancing students’ emergency response capacities within the school setting.
